"animal "includes—
(a) a vertebrate and an invertebrate; and
(b) an egg, embryo, ovum or sperm, or other product, of an animal from which another animal could be produced;
but does not include a human being.
"at" premises includes in or on the premises.
"authorised person" means an authorised person under section 30.
"connected", for part 5 (Enforcement)—see section 29.
"notifiable pest animal"—see section 16.
"notifiable pest plant—"see section 7.
"occupier", of premises, for part 5 (Enforcement)—see section 29.
"offence", for part 5 (Enforcement)—see section 29.
"permit" means a permit issued under section 14 or section 23.
"pest animal" means an animal declared to be a pest animal under section 16.
"pest animal management plan—"see section 17.
"pest management direction"—see section 25.
"pest plant" means a plant declared to be a pest plant under section 7.
"pest plant management plan—"see section 8.
"plant" includes part of a plant.
"premises" includes land or a structure or vehicle and any part of an area of land or a structure or vehicle.
"prohibited pest animal"—see section 16.
prohibited pest plant—see section 7.
"propagate" a plant includes plant the plant.
Examples of propagating a plant
1 planting a seed, seedling or cutting
2 grafting a plant
3 propagating a plant using hydroponics
Note An example is part of the Act, is not exhaustive and may extend, but does not limit, the meaning of the provision in which it appears (see Legislation Act, s 126 and s 132).
"reviewable decision", for part 6 (Notification and review of decisions)—see section 49.
"sell" includes—
(a) barter and agree to sell; and
(b) display for sale; and
(c) have in possession for sale.
"supply" includes—
(a) sell; and
(b) agree to supply; and
(c) dispose of by way of raffle, lottery or other game of chance; and
(d) offer as a prize or reward.
"vehicle"—
(a) see the Road Transport (General) Act 1999, dictionary; and
(b) includes a boat, hovercraft, raft, pontoon and anything else that can carry people or goods through on or over water.
